This easy-to-make custard has a surprise hit of maple syrup waiting at the bottom of the cup!
Maple Custard
- Prep Time 15 min
- Total 3 hr 15 min
- Servings 4
- Ingredients 8
Ingredients
- 1 3/4 cups fat-free (skim) milk
- 1 egg
- 2 egg whites
- 3 tablespoons s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on maple extract
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- 4 teaspoons maple-flavored syrup
- 2 cups cut-up fruit
Instructions
-
Step1Heat oven to 350°F. Heat milk just to boiling in 1-quart saucepan; cool.
-
Step2Beat egg, egg whites, sugar, maple extract and salt in small bowl; gradually stir in milk. Pour into four 6-ounce custard cups. Drop 1 teaspoon maple syrup carefully onto center of mixture in each cup (syrup will sink to bottom).
-
Step3Place cups in square pan, 9x9x2 inches, on oven rack. Pour very hot water into pan to within 1/2 inch of tops of cups. Bake about 45 minutes or until knife inserted halfway between center and edge comes out clean. Remove cups from water. Let stand 15 minutes.
-
Step4Cover and refrigerate at least 2 hours but no longer than 12 hours. Unmold at serving time. Top with fruit. Immediately cover and refrigerate any remaining custards.
